Kutna Creek
Kutna Creek is a stream in Matanuska-Susitna Borough, Southcentral Alaska. Kutna Creek is situated nearby to the area Ninatnu Kaq‘, as well as near Kagheltnu Hdakaq‘.| Tap on a place to explore it |
- Type: Stream
- Also known as: “Cutna Creek”, “K’etnu”, and “Kut River”
- Category: body of water
- Location: Matanuska-Susitna Borough, Southcentral Alaska, Alaska, United States, North America
